Transaction 8698877486b5ebaa11971bd6ca649d5d1ceb6f3f3c7d7d712056362748284dda
1 Input
1 Output
-
8698877486b5ebaa11971bd6ca649d5d1ceb6f3f3c7d7d712056362748284dda:0
- value
- 243685
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62151e6cd2cdd41802fc47ca5ee92e982af0583d OP_EQUAL
- address
- 3AddShvebEHTWyrwAWirMYtg86Gi6ukKQ9